Crean Lutheran’s boys basketball team, coming off the winning the CIF 2A title last week, opened the Southern California 2AA regional tournament defeating King/Drew 69-63 in overtime Tuesday night at Crean Lutheran.
The top-seeded Saints were led by Koat Keat who had 26 points (11 in the fourth quarter) and grabbed 11 rebounds. James Agany had 17 points and Michael Birket 12 points for the Saints.
No. 8-seeded King Drew was led by Kosy Akametu who had 26 points and nine rebounds. Kalib LaCount had 23 points.
Crean Lutheran advances into the second round on Thursday to host Los Altos at 7 p.m. The finals are Saturday night.
